Immune-mediated diseases and thromboembolic events: a modified Delphi panel

Physicians identified immune-mediated diseases (IMDs) like ulcerative colitis and Crohn's disease as high risk for thromboembolic events (TEs). Management strategies focus on modifying therapies and patient behaviors to mitigate TE risks.

Background:
- Thromboembolic events (TEs) are a significant concern in immune-mediated diseases (IMDs).
- Understanding the relationship between specific IMDs and TE risk is crucial for patient management.
- Identifying modifiable and non-modifiable risk factors is essential for preventative strategies.
Purpose of the Study:
- To establish consensus among physicians on IMDs with the highest risk of TEs.
- To identify factors influencing TE risk in patients with IMDs.
- To recommend strategies for mitigating TE incidence in this population.
Main Methods:
- A modified Delphi panel of 13 national experts was convened.
- The panel engaged through semi-structured interviews, questionnaires, in-person discussions, and consensus surveys.
- Physicians' expertise was based on contributions to guidelines, publications, and patient care.
Main Results:
- Ulcerative colitis and Crohn's disease were identified among the top four IMDs with the highest TE risk.
- Consensus was reached on non-modifiable and modifiable risk factors for TEs.
- Therapeutic approaches, including monitoring and behavioral modifications, were identified to reduce TE incidence. Janus kinase inhibitors and corticosteroids require further evaluation for TE risk.
Conclusions:
- Several IMDs are associated with an elevated risk of TEs.
- Physicians can influence TE risk by carefully selecting therapies, considering patient-specific IMDs and risk factors.
- Optimizing management and reducing TE risk requires a comprehensive approach to therapy selection and patient monitoring.
